Minister favours role for industry in education

Staff Correspondent

Koppal: The Minister for Minority Welfare and Koppal district in-charge Iqbal Ansari said on Monday that the active participation of industrialists in the field of education would make higher education accessible to the poor.

The Minister was inaugurating the “Rural Girl Child Assistance Programme” organised jointly by Godavari Fertilizers and Chemicals Ltd., and TI Cycles here.

The two companies have chalked out a novel programme to encourage girls in rural areas to go for higher education.

Koppal Zilla Panchayat president Vijayalakshmi Ramakrishna called upon the girls to go for higher education by utilising the support extended by Godavari Fertilizers.

S.G. Yallappa, Joint Director of Agriculture, Koppal; M. Mallanna, Deputy Director of Public Instruction, Koppal and Sidduba, Assistant Manager of TI Cycles were present.

K.S. Penchalaiah, senior manager (Marketing), Godavari Fertilizers and Chemicals Ltd., spoke.
